P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Ryzen 3700X mit B450 Gaming Pro Carbon AC / Problem Energieprofile


interzone
2019-10-12, 13:42:05
Moin zusammen!

Ich habe mir vor kurzem einen Ryzen 3700X mit einem B450 Gaming Pro Carbon AC Mainboard zusammengestellt.
Zudem wechselte ich von Win7 auf Win 10 (also Neuinstallation).
Mit der Kombi habe ich aktuell ein paar Probleme, zu denen ich im Netz nichts finden konnte, das mir weiterhilft.

Ich habe den aktuellen Chipsatztreiber von AMD installiert, ebenso alle Bios-und Win10 Updates.
Mir ist bekannt, dass praktisch alle Tools nicht die korrekten Temperaturen der CPU auslesen, bis auf Ryzen Master, das bei mir bisher nicht funktionierte, da ich Hyper-V installiert hatte (super!).

Problem 1: ich kann im Ernergiesparplan in Windows zwar die AMD-Profile in der Kombobox sehen, aber nicht aktivieren. Wie kann ich hier eingreifen?
Ich habe im BIOS AMD Cool & Quiet aktiviert, und sonstige Übertaktungsgeschichten unterlassen - im Übrigen sind die MSI Grundeinstellungen im BIOS nicht für ein out-of-the-box System geeignet/habe da schon viel Zeit investieren müssen.

Problem 2: bei mir ist die MSI-Software installiert (Command Manager mit Live Update), mit der ich aktuell nach jedem Systemstart, die Lüftersteuerung "kalibrieren" muss, weil die Lüfter hochdrehen, da (vermutlich) die Temperaturen falsch ausgelesen werden (teils 60C im Idle - ja nee, klar).

Ich möchte, dass das System leise läuft, aber ohne die Gefahr einer Drosselung im Spielebereich, wenn die Lüfter nicht hochdrehen.
Was für Möglichkeiten habe ich im aktuellen Umfeld der Entwicklung?

Ich wäre Dankbar, wenn mich jemand von Euch da Ratschläge/Hilfe geben kann.

Tesseract
2019-10-12, 14:39:15
ich habe (bis auf mysticlight um die beleuchtung auszuschalten) keine MSI-software installiert. lüfter sind im bios eingestellt, energieprofil kann ich ändern (hast du vielleicht keine adminrechte?) und umstellen musste ich im bios - bis auf PBO und XMP - auch nichts. die temps von ryzen master und z.B. hwinfo unterscheiden sich zwar (anderes updateintervall, anderes fenster für den durchschnitt), liegen aber beide in einem glaubwürdigen breich und dementsprechend passt auch das lüfterverhalten.

mach mal die ganze crapware weg, lass uefi ihr ding machen und schau was passiert.

Gast
2019-10-12, 15:14:53
Ich würde auch mal vorschlagen das MSI-Zeugs zu deinstallieren.
Evtl. danach auch noch mal den Chipsatztreiber neuinstallieren.

Die Temperaturen kommen von der CPU und sollten eigentlich schon halbwegs zuverlässig ausgelesen werden können, beispielsweise mit HWInfo.

Anders sieht es mit den Leistungsaufnahmen aus, die kommen (zumindest teilweise) vom Mainboard, und je nach verbauten Powerstages sind die mal mehr oder weniger zuverlässig.

Das AMD eigene Energieprofil erhöht in erster Linie die minimale Taktfrequenz vom Prozessor, was damit zu etwas höherem Idle-Verbrauch führt, braucht man also nicht wirklich. Angeblich soll auch das ansprechverhalten angepasst sein, aber nachdem ich Windows Balanced und Ryzen Balanced auf die gleiche minimale Taktrate gestellt hab gibt es keine nennenswerten Unterschiede.

Zen2 spricht generell sehr schnell auf Lastwechsel an, meines Achtens viel zu schnell, was schon zu erhöhtem Verbrauch führt wenn man beispielsweise nur eine Browser mit ein paar Websites offen hat. Der Trick mit der höheren Minimaltaktrate ist daher nicht nötig und bringt nicht wirklich was.

Was man bei den Ryzen Prozessoren und deren angezeigte Temperaturen generell beachten muss ist, dass diese jede Menge Temperatursensoren auf dem DIE verteilt haben.

Diese sind aber, zumindest aktuell, nicht einzeln auslesbar.
Stattdessen meldet die CPU Tctl bzw. Tdie (bei Zen 2 identisch). Was sich genau dahinter verbirgt weiß nur AMD, aber im Prinzip handelt es sich dabei um den heißesten, bzw. den Mittelwert der heißesten (genaue Anzahl unbekannt) Temperatursensoren im DIE.

Daher gibt es bei der Anzeige von Tctl bzw. Tdie mit Ryzen oft diese extremen Sprünge. Das passiert weil eben nicht ständig die Temperatur eines einzelnen Sensors angezeigt wird, sondern nachdem die CPU die Datenquelle auf irgendwelche anderen Sensoren umgestellt hat.

Generell ist das Idle Verhalten der CPUs von Zen 2 extrem gut, der Verbrauch der Kerne geht im Idle wirklich fast auf 0 zurück.
Das Idle-Verhalten der Northbridge/IO ist aber bei Zen 2 nicht besonders gut.

Je nach Dimensionierung der Kühlung sind daher vergleichsweise hohe Idle-Temperaturen nicht ungewöhnlich. Was hier heiß wird, ist dann der IO-Die und nicht die CPU-DIEs. Durch die Aufteilung in verschiedene Chiplets, kann sich die Wärme auch nicht innerhalb des Siliziums verteilen, wodurch die relativ hohen Temperaturen zustande kommen.

interzone
2019-10-13, 09:53:41
Dank Euch für Eure Unterstützung.

Ich kann im BIOS nicht die Lüftersteuerung anpassen, da ich die vorgegebenen Werte nicht ändern kann; wozu wir auch zu dem Punkt kommen, der mich etwas zweifeln läßt, denn mein BIOS entspricht optisch nicht dem, was ich in der Dokumentation oder im Netz finde.

Es ist ein optisch sehr reduziertes BIOS, zwar ein "Click-BIOS" aber graphisch sehr schlicht.
So ist kann ich auch keine Kurve zu den Lüftersteuerungen zusammenklicken, sondern habe schlichte Zahlenwerte dort (die ich nicht editieren kann).
Ich habe eine Kolonne von Werten für den CPU-Fan, und 4 Bereiche für die System-Fans, die ich jeweils nur (de-)aktivieren kann, und auf Temp-/Spannungsgesteuert umstellen kann.

Das Board ist neu und von Mindfactory, und von mir mit der neuesten Firmware ausgestattet - es sollte also theoretisch kein Fake-Board sein.

Gast
2019-10-13, 10:40:21
Dank Euch für Eure Unterstützung.

Ich kann im BIOS nicht die Lüftersteuerung anpassen, da ich die vorgegebenen Werte nicht ändern kann; wozu wir auch zu dem Punkt kommen, der mich etwas zweifeln läßt, denn mein BIOS entspricht optisch nicht dem, was ich in der Dokumentation oder im Netz finde.

Es ist ein optisch sehr reduziertes BIOS, zwar ein "Click-BIOS" aber graphisch sehr schlicht.
So ist kann ich auch keine Kurve zu den Lüftersteuerungen zusammenklicken, sondern habe schlichte Zahlenwerte dort (die ich nicht editieren kann).
Ich habe eine Kolonne von Werten für den CPU-Fan, und 4 Bereiche für die System-Fans, die ich jeweils nur (de-)aktivieren kann, und auf Temp-/Spannungsgesteuert umstellen kann.

Das Board ist neu und von Mindfactory, und von mir mit der neuesten Firmware ausgestattet - es sollte also theoretisch kein Fake-Board sein.


Drück mal F7 im Bios. Damit wechselst du zwisschen den Anzeigemodi

Radeonfreak
2019-10-13, 11:02:52
Das mit dem Lite Bios ist schon ok, das soll so aussehen. Wurde abgespeckt weil die BIOS Chips nicht mehr genügend Kapazität haben seit Ryzen 3000 für den Klickibunti Kram.

Die Funktionalität ist die selbe, ergo sollte sich auch alles verstellen lassen. Bei mir gehts und ich habe auch ein Lite Bios.

Tesseract
2019-10-13, 11:06:18
So ist kann ich auch keine Kurve zu den Lüftersteuerungen zusammenklicken, sondern habe schlichte Zahlenwerte dort (die ich nicht editieren kann).

die kannst du sicher editieren. du musst nur darauf achten, dass die unteren werte immer >= denen darüber sein müssen, d.h. du kannst z.B. nicht 50-60-80-100 auf 70-60-80-100 ändern sondern musst vorher die 60 auf z.B. 75 ändern. ansonsten einfach die zahlen eintippen und enter.

und ja, das simple bios ist mit dem update auf ryzen 3000 normal, die mussten platz machen für die neuen CPUs und da sind die grafiken rausgeflogen.

interzone
2019-10-13, 13:31:13
Merci!

Oh man! Klar, ich kann die Werte im BIOS ändern - hatte erwartet, dass ich die per Mausklick und Dialogbox, wie bei den anderen Parametern ändern muss.
Ein Cursor wäre hier hilfreich gewesen, um das Brett vorm Schädel gar nicht erst hinzuzimmern.

MSI-Software ist deinstalliert, und die AMD-Energieprofile kann ich in Win10 auch einstellen. System läuft nun leise.
Ihr habt mir damit sehr geholfen!